1 Radiator Hose problem of the 2008 Smart Fortwo

Failure Date: 07/14/2018

The contact owned a 2008 Smart Fortwo. The contact stated while her son was driving the vehicle at 45-55 mph he unexpectedly smelled burning plastic in the vehicle. The contact's son continued to drive the vehicle when he discovered the vehicle emitted smoke from the rear. Shortly after coming to a complete stop the contact's son opened the rear hatch and noticed fire. The fire was extinguished with a water hose and the fire department was not called. There were no injuries. The vehicle was totaled. The dealer was not notified of the fire. The manufacturer was not made aware of the failure. The failure mileage was 87,000 the contact stated received NHTSA campaign number: 18v273000 (engine and engine cooling) after the failure occurred.
